well i took everyones advice and took some nature trips around here in southern oregon. we went hiking in the redwoods on a trail that took us to the coast, we spent a weekend at the oregon coast in brookings, we did the hellgate jetboat tour and we went to the oregon caves and hiked around the caves. next we are going to crater lake.
all the stuff we did was fun and different. im not the outdoorsy type but it was neat to see all that stuff. thanks for the advice, we enjoyed it all.
